71-617.07. Refusal to issue delayed birth certificate; reasons; appeal.

If an applicant for a certificate of delayed birth registration fails to submit the minimum documentation required for the delayed registration or if the department has reasonable cause to question the validity or adequacy of either the applicant's sworn statement or the documentary evidence due to conflicting evidence submitted and if the deficiencies are not corrected, the department shall not issue and register a delayed certificate of birth and shall advise the applicant of the reasons for such action. The department shall further advise the applicant of his or her right of appeal to the department and then, if not satisfied, to the county court as provided in section 71-617.08 .
